Who is Ryan Serhant?
Ever imagined what an actor turned real estate agent would be like? Well, that’s precisely what Ryan Serhant is. Ryan Serhant is a real estate broker, author, and reality television actor. Although he is excellent in all the fields he is associated with, his diligent work in real estate accounts for most of his $25 million net worth.
Ranked as the 15th most successful real estate broker in New York, Serhant began his career in real estate in 2008 to support himself while hunting for acting roles. He had a knack for the art of buying and selling real property, so he obtained a real estate license and turned this side hustle into a full-time job.
Since he became a realtor, Serhant has made impressive sales in the real estate market, including the sale of Ellie Tahari’s Astor Place property for $15.5 million and a $30 million sale at 152 Elizabeth Street to a venture capitalist at Benchmark Capital.
Ryan currently stars in the Bravo Television series, the Million Dollar Listing New York (MDLNY), as well as fascinating spin-offs from the MDLNY like: “Ryan’s Renovation” and “Sell It Like Serhant.”
Serhant proposed to Emilia Bechrakis at New York Times Square in 2014. On 7th July 2016, the couple tied the knot in Corfu, a town in Greece. The pair welcomed their baby girl, Zena, in February of 2019.

Early Life and Career Information
Serhant was born in Houston, Texas, to John and Ellen Serhant. He grew up in Topsfield, Massachusetts, with his two siblings, Jack and Misty. For high school, Serhant attended Pingree School in Texas. Ryan Serhant also attended Perry-Mansfield Performing Arts School during the summer at Steamboat Springs, Colorado. Upon discovering his keen interest in Arts and Theatre, Serhant decided to attend Hamilton College in Clinton, New York, where he double-majored in English Literature and theatre. He was also a member of the Delta Kappa Epsilon Fraternity.
According to Serhant, his father, the vice president of State Street Global Advisors, had a significant impact on the man he is today. One summer, under his father’s guidance, Ryan and his younger sibling, Jack, collected wood for $1.50 per hour and sold them to neighbors as firewood. This entrepreneurial engagement taught Serhant the value of hard work and earning money.
In 2006, Ryan Serhant graduated and relocated to New York to launch his acting career. As fate would have it, Ryan landed his first acting gig in 2007 as “Evan Walsh IV ” on “As the World Turns Out.” Sadly, things began to slow down for the renowned realtor and TV personality after this first acting role.
Serhant explored various side hustles, from modeling for companies selling gadgets to bartending to support himself. Finally, Serhant decided to try his hands on Real Estate Broking. Recognizing his passion for trading real properties, Ryan Serhant obtained a Real Estate License and worked to become the executive vice president and managing director of Nest Seekers International.
In 2012, Serhant launched his brokerage team of more than sixty employees from across the country. The Serhant Team specialized in high-end residential sales and worked to canvass new real estate businesses in exciting ways. These included hiring a marching band to portray the effectiveness of apartments’ double-pane windows, throwing an 80s themed party with a DeLorean parked outside to enhance the nostalgia of a home’s decor, staging a magic show, and coining a new NYC neighborhood- SoHo (South of Hudson Yard).
Exceptional deals by The Serhant Team include a sale of Ellie Tahari’s Astor Place Property for $15.5 million, a $30 million sale at 152 Elizabeth Street, and a $17 million condo sale on the Upper East Side. The successful real estate agent and CEO led his team to over $4 billion in total sales.
When Serhant had made a name for himself in the real estate scene, he decided to start his real estate firm called “SERHANT.” Since its inception in September 2020, “SERHANT” has morphed into one of the most relevant real estate companies in the United States. The firm leverages its spectacular social media presence to sell properties such as the $33 million penthouses at ARTE Surfside in Miami and 809 Madison Avenue in New York for $69 million.
Ryan Serhant’s Net Worth
Serhant still indulges in his first love (acting), from which he earns a good amount of income. In 2010, he auditioned for the Million Dollar Listing New York and earned a role as one of the three real estate agents featured on the reality show. Viewers naturally gravitated towards Serhant’s confident yet goofy personality. Other films and shows he has featured include; Withdrawal (2010), the 2014 feature-film, “While We’re Young,” and Inside Amy Schumer (2016). Ryan Serhant also has experience in film production: he created and produced a web series titled “Realty Byte with Ryan Serhant.”
The father of one also has the tag of a best-selling author added to his portfolio. Ryan Serhant has published two books so far. The first, “Sell it Like Serhant: How to Sell More, Earn More and Become the Ultimate Sales Machine,” was released in 2018, on the week of Serhant’s 10th anniversary in real estate. The book was a best-seller on the New York Times, Wall Street Journal, and the Los Angeles Times, Book List. His second book, “Big Money Energy: How to Tule at Work, Dominate Life and Make Millions,” was published on 19th January 2021.
The previous endeavors, coupled with his income from real estate broking, are how Ryan Serhant has amassed a whopping $25 million net worth.
